Farmers’ Perception on the Impact of Grazing Livestock on Some Tuber Crops (Yam, Cassava And Potato) Production in North Central Of Nigeria

This study was carried out to assess farmers’ perception on the impact of grazing livestock on some tuber crops (yam, cassava and potato) in North Central Nigeria. A multi-stage sampling technique was adopted to select randomly 1200 tuber crop farmers in the study area (Nasarawa, Plateau, Kwara, Abuja). Data were collected using structured questionnaire. Factors Affecting Rural Women Farmers’ Participation in Pearl Millet (Pennisetumglaucum) Production in Katsina State, Nigeria

Pearl Millet (Pennisetum glaucum) is the sixth most important cereal crop in the world after wheat, rice, maize, barley, and sorghum; it is adapted to arid and semi-arid environments and performs relatively well under low soil fertility conditions. Socio Economic Determinants of Cassava Output in Abuja, Nigeria

The study was conducted to analyse the socio economic determinants of cassava output in Abuja, Nigeria. Multi stage sampling technique was employed to sample the 180 cassava farmers for the study.
